since winamp is going thru getting heavily worked on, could you please add the ability for winamp to edit Compilation tags?
winamp does not need to change its usage behavior in ANY way, nor use these tags to mean anything to winamp. I am simply asking for the ability to edit and display them in the ML. they would be very useful in smartviews and sorting ML columns. I'd like access via alt+3 and ctrl+e.
they are ABSOLUTELY NECESSARY to istuff and lots of other apps/devices, which is critical if you use winamp to get the files onto the devices.
1 means it is a comp, 0 means it isn't. 1 and 0 are the only valid values. otherwise the frame/field should be stripped. and really, although valid, (there are in fact unique niche cases where one might need a 0 value; cases dealing with other software), 99.9% of the time a user shouldn't need or have tags stating Comp=0.
for id3, the frame is:
TCMP
for Vorbis (FLAC), the field is:
COMPILATION
for mp4/m4a, the atom is:
cpil
for WMA, the field is:
WM/IsCompilation
for APE, the field is:
Compilation
